安卓APP要怎么开发,怎么开发苹果app

2022年01月03日 来自于App快做

安卓APP要怎么开发,怎么开发苹果app

安卓软件开发难学吗 如何进行andriod开发

安卓软件开发难学吗?保持一颗温暖的心就足以战胜一些不可抗拒的因素。andriod开发和编写程序的热情应该一直保持下去,这样我们才能不断前进,向andriod学习。

安卓软件开发难学吗?如何发展andriod?

1.建立启发性思维

学习程序只是学习一门与电脑互动的语言,但要成为一个好的app,需要更多的知识和人生的思考方向。除了学习编程语言,还要多关注用户的生活环境,从生活中发现不方便、困难的地方,发现问题后再思考是否可以做出改变。从一个app一点一点开始,我们要时刻记住,用户才是这一切的主角。

2.用蓝图设定方向

学习程序一定要有语境,这样你才能在有限的时间内写出一个可执行的程序,这样你才能在给自己一个阶段性的方向之后,继续走向下一个里程碑。

说到Androidapp开发,一定要学习Java编程语言,分层次写程序,从层次上找出我们学过的和没学过的。所以,在没有程序基础的情况下,首先要学习Java程序课程。首先,引导对象到编程的基础,以及如何写判断,对象之间的转换,通过数据结构呈现多条数据,跑回到圈子里去熟悉基本的编程思维。

学习Androidapp架构,如何通过配置文件定义app,然后通过相关功能设置为程序编写。写Androidapp也有他既定的框架。除了熟悉框架中的角色划分,我们还需要知道如何编写几个相互串联的功能接口。

3.写程序要注意好习惯。

一个好的程序员会懂得如何和别人一起编写程序,所以在编写程序的过程中,要特别注意命名方法,什么时候使用大小写字母,是否容易阅读、查找和理解等原则。学程序的朋友千万不要偷懒,偷懒。

编译apk文件需要用什么软件?目前对安卓apk进行反编译的软件有很多,但其中一个就是IDA,一个很有特色的编译器,全称是AndroidKillerIDAJebjadx。想知道这个安卓apk反编译神器怎么用?请看下文。

安卓apk反编译软件介绍;

作为安卓开发者,反编译应该是必须的。

1.apktool获取资源文件。

2.jd-guiJar文件(源代码)查看器

4.dex2jar的名字是dex to jar,但是我从来没有用过(安卓反向助手可以代替他)

5、

什么都可以。简单地把要反编译的APK放在apktool目录中。

打开,输入:CMD打开命令提示符,光盘将进入apktool目录。

输入apktoold123.apkd来反编译123。APK

键入apktoolb123-o111.apkb意味着将当前反编译的123文件重新打包为111.apkapk需要再次签名。

让我们将APK通常反编译的文件更改为完整的,除了代码变成smali(虚拟机语言)。

其他资源文件布局可以被三方看到。

1、

单击将在桌面上生成一个dex文件。基本上,任何apk都可以提取到dex。

2.安卓反向助手点击dex到jar。当dex被向上拖动时,桌面上会生成一个jar文件。这是源代码。

接下来,我们可以通过jd-gui查看jar文件。一般安卓反向助手默认会打开反编译的jar文件。

你也可以手动打开,点击文件下的蓝色文件夹,自己添加,不用画图。点开,你就明白我不能细说了。

在这一点上,你应该能够理解它。过程很简单,其实就是工具的使用。

在获取资源文件的步骤中,普通APK可以直接获取dex。然后,就用助手转过去。希望你能灵活运用。

Jd-gui快捷键点击搜索进行文件查询。

Ctrl查询当前类中的方法关键字等等。

以上内容是Android apk反编译教程。需要学习的用户可以参考具体的编译过程。

标签:,

立即咨询

立即咨询